What this means for your family
This facility offers an excellent admissions experience and highly skilled physical therapy. However, due to multiple documented instances of call lights being ignored and hygiene neglect, families should implement a rigorous visitation schedule to personally verify that hygiene and medication needs are being met.

209 reviews on Google“Families often praise the facility for its warm, professional admissions process and the compassionate nature of specific staff members like Zoe and Ronda. However, there are serious, recurring allegations regarding neglect, including failure to respond to call lights and inadequate hygiene care. While many find the building clean and the therapy programs effective, the presence of severe reports of patient neglect and medication errors necessitates extreme caution and frequent family oversight.”

How They Respond to Reviews
The owner relies heavily on a small set of pre-written templates. Positive reviews receive a standard 'wonderful review' script, while negative reviews receive a standardized apology that fails to address specific allegations of neglect or abuse.

Inspection History
Medicare Inspection History
3-year lookback · Medicare 2026
Families have filed multiple complaints against this facility, with concerns spanning recent years including a serious safety issue in late 2024. The most recurring problems involve medication management, fire safety systems, and basic care planning. While the facility has correction dates for all deficiencies, the pattern of repeated issues across medication services and safety systems, combined with ongoing family complaints, suggests persistent operational challenges that warrant careful consideration.
